Fact Check: Attack on North Indian workers in Tami Nadu’s Tiruppur

Claim: Video shows an attack on North Indian workers in Tami Nadu’s Tiruppur.

A video containing a series of clips is being shared on social media. In the first clip of the series of three, a man can be seen attacked by a person with a machete. In the second one, a man is seen drenched in blood. In the third video clip, a woman can be seen saying Hindi people should leave their land as Tamils need jobs. The incident in the video clip claimed to be from Tamil Nadu’s Tiruppur happened on 22 February 2023. Let’s fact-check this claim through this article.



The fact that the video depicts an incident in Coimbatore was pointed out in some of the Facebook comments accompanying the viral video. Taking this as a cue, we conducted a keyword search on Google, which brought us to a few news articles containing the viral video's first video clip.

According to the Times of India, "two men were brutally attacked in broad daylight in Coimbatore with machetes." A gang of five people attacked the victims. One of the victims passed away right away, and the other suffered serious injuries during the incident. You can find news articles about this incident here and here. This is misquoted in the viral post to imply that it took place in Tiruppur.


We were unable to identify the specifics of the second lip, in which a man is seen lying on the road, bleeding, receiving assistance from two men. The final clip comes from a Jaya Plus news report. This report says that women workers in Tiruppur staged a sit-in protest during the fight between some locals and North Indian workers. Even though we were unable to obtain any additional information regarding the second clip of the viral post, the remaining evidence makes it abundantly clear that the post made use of a number of unrelated videos to link them to the Tiruppur incident and claim that these videos were taken in Tiruppur, Tamil Nadu, on February 22, 2023.



In conclusion, a video of a gang fight in Coimbatore is circulated as an attack on North Indian workers in Tiruppur, Tamil Nadu.

Fact: Although there have been reports of attacks on North Indians in Tiruppur, the clip in the beginning of the viral post in which a man is seen attacking another person with a machete has no connection with the Tiruppur incident. The clips shows a fight that erupted between two gangs in Coimbatore in February 2023. Hence the claim made in the post is Misleading.
